> In the case of GNUzilla, it is not just the absence of non-free
> software, and trademark issues (the trademark issues are in either
> case not important, since they can be worked around easily). GNUzilla
> adds quite a few new features (you can see a small list of some at
> http://www.gnu.org/s/gnuzilla/).
I know. But isn't it possible to upgrade this features by simply adding
extensions in debian? The featueres seem quite arbitary to me.
Debian is very much like Mozilla, they put freedom on second or third
place. Debian for example recommends, and supports non-free software
to users; hence why we do not recommend it. It is better to use
something like gNewSense, which is 100% free software.
> The main reason for GNU Icecat is because Mozilla distributes non-free
> software from their site, and one cannot in good conscious recommend
> users to use Mozilla's software because of that.
